Cultural and Historical Context

As a historic enclave with a bohemian atmosphere and cultural diversity, the Latin Quarter exudes a captivating charm.
Winding cobblestone streets and ancient buildings contribute to its timeless allure, while the intellectual energy from iconic institutions like the Sorbonne adds an erudite quality.
Green spaces such as the Luxembourg Gardens provide tranquil respites amidst the urban bustle.
The quarter’s cultural diversity is reflected in its vibrant culinary scene, offering visitors a glimpse into the heart of Parisian life.

Important Information

The meeting point for the tour is in front of the kiosque at Métro Odéon, where a guide holding a green umbrella will be waiting.
Participants should wear comfortable shoes and attire, and avoid eating beforehand to fully enjoy the culinary delights.
The tour lasts 2.5 hours, and customers can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und.
According to verified bookings, the tour has an overall rating of 5/5.
While the tour price includes the food and beverage samplings, private travel costs to the meeting point and tips aren’t included.

Getting to the Meeting Point

Travelers can easily reach the meeting point for the Sweet Walking Food Tour in Paris. The tour starts at Odéon Metro station, accessible via Metro lines 4 and 10.
Guides will be waiting at the kiosque, holding a green umbrella to identify themselves. Arriving at the meeting point is straightforward, as the Latin Quarter location is well-connected by public transportation.
Participants should plan to arrive a few minutes early to meet the group. The tour covers a compact area, allowing guests to begin the culinary journey without a long commute.
